As technology continues to advance at a rapid pace, its impact on various aspects of our lives becomes more evident, including in the realm of Sports architecture. The intersection of sports and cutting-edge technology is leading to groundbreaking innovations in the design and construction of sports facilities. From smart stadiums to sustainable arenas, the future of sports architecture is taking shape in ways that were once thought impossible. One of the key trends in sports architecture is the integration of smart technologies to enhance the fan experience. Stadiums and arenas are now equipped with high-tech features such as interactive screens, wireless connectivity, and mobile apps that provide real-time updates and virtual experiences for fans. This not only improves the overall fan engagement but also creates new revenue streams for sports teams and venue operators. Furthermore, cutting-edge technology is playing a crucial role in sustainable sports architecture. With an increasing focus on environmental conservation and sustainability, sports facilities are being designed with eco-friendly features such as solar panels, green roofs, and rainwater harvesting systems. These sustainable practices not only reduce the carbon footprint of sports venues but also create healthier and more efficient spaces for athletes and spectators alike. Another exciting development in sports architecture is the use of parametric design and digital fabrication techniques to create innovative and visually stunning structures. Architects and designers are harnessing the power of algorithms and advanced software to generate complex geometries and forms that were previously difficult to achieve using traditional methods. This has resulted in the creation of iconic sports venues that push the boundaries of architectural design. In addition to enhancing the aesthetics and functionality of sports facilities, cutting-edge technology is also being utilized to improve the performance and safety of athletes. Sports scientists and engineers are developing innovative training equipment, wearable sensors, and monitoring systems that help athletes track their performance metrics, prevent injuries, and optimize their training routines. This fusion of sports and technology is revolutionizing the way athletes train and compete, enabling them to reach new heights of performance.
